随着信息时代的不断发展,移动互联网的普及和智能手机的普及,许多人都开始了解和使用手机上的软件。九龙坡APP软件是很多人选择的软件,而开发者在开发过程中,需要掌握一些高级技巧和方法,才能保证软件的高质量和稳定性。本文将从九龙坡APP软件的开发背景入手,分析九龙坡APP软件的开发技巧和方法,帮助开发者更好地了解和掌握相关技术方法。
1. 九龙坡APP软件的开发背景
随着移动互联网的飞速发展,APP软件已经成为了人们日常生活不可或缺的一部分。九龙坡作为一个积极发展经济和网络的城市,具有广阔的市场前景和发展空间。九龙坡APP软件的开发需要基于先进的技术手段,提供更加丰富的应用场景和更加完善的功能体验,才能满足用户的需求。
2. 九龙坡APP软件的开发技巧
在九龙坡APP软件的开发过程中,需要掌握一些高级技巧,才能保证软件的高质量和稳定性。其中,界面设计、数据存储、网络通信等是最为关键的技术要点。
2.1 界面设计
九龙坡APP软件的界面设计需要遵循简洁、美观、易用的原则。通过使用一些常见的UI库和图片库,可以使APP软件的界面更加美观。同时,应该注重不同手机型号和屏幕分辨率的适配,以免用户在使用时出现问题。
2.2 数据存储
九龙坡APP软件的数据存储需要考虑到数据的安全性和可靠性。可以采用SQLite和SharedPreferences等方式来保证数据的安全性和可靠性,同时也要注意数据的备份和恢复。
2.3 网络通信
九龙坡APP软件要与服务器进行数据交互,需要采用先进的网络通信技术,保证数据的流畅和可靠。可以使用HTTP请求和JSON来实现数据交互,同时也可以采用WebSocket等方式来提高数据交互效率。
3. 九龙坡APP软件的开发方法
在九龙坡APP软件的开发过程中,需要采用一些高效的开发方法,从而保证软件开发的高效性和质量。
3.1 敏捷开发
敏捷开发是一种快速、迭代、自适应的软件开发方式,可以在较短的时间内迅速推出可用的软件版本。这种开发方式适合在需求不明确或需求频繁变化的时候,可以快速响应变化,也可以提高开发效率和质量。
3.2 测试驱动开发
测试驱动开发是一种以测试为中心的软件开发方式,在编写代码之前,先编写测试用例,然后根据测试用例来编写代码。这种方式可以充分保证代码的质量和稳定性,同时也可以让开发人员更加关注软件的功能实现。
4. 九龙坡APP软件的市场前景
九龙坡APP软件的市场前景十分广阔,拥有良好的发展优势。随着人们生活水平的提高和移动互联网技术的普及,APP软件的市场需求不断增加。九龙坡也在积极推进信息化建设和网络发展,为APP软件的市场发展提供了更加稳定的环境。
本文探讨了九龙坡APP软件高级研发的开发技巧和方法,包括界面设计、数据存储、网络通信等方面的技巧和敏捷开发、测试驱动开发等方式的开发方法。未来,九龙坡APP软件市场的前景是十分广阔的,需要开发者不断更新和优化技术手段,以保证软件的高质量和用户体验。
本文着重介绍了在探寻九龙坡app软件高级研发中的开发技巧与方法。首先,通过简要介绍当今移动应用市场的现状,探讨了高级研发的重要性。接下来,从开发环境、代码规范、测试和性能优化等方面,分别阐述了高级研发的核心技巧。其中,强调了持续优化的重要性,以及代码框架与有效测试的关键。最终,以九龙坡app软件为例,总结了高级研发的实际应用,为读者提供参考。
1、移动应用市场的现状
当今移动应用市场已经成为了信息化建设的新时代。尤其是在智能手机的普及和移动数据网络的发展推动下,移动应用市场的广度和深度不断扩展,涉及的领域也日益增多。据相关调查显示,目前全球App下载量已经突破了500亿次,庞大的用户群体以及迅速增长的企业需求,为移动应用开发者提供了无限商机。
2、高级研发的重要性
然而,移动应用市场的迅速发展也带来了竞争的激烈,顺应潮流,不断进行技术升级已经成为了企业必须面对的现实。高级研发作为移动应用开发的重要环节,对于保持企业竞争力和维护用户体验至关重要。通过不断探寻新技术和开发方法,提高团队的整体水平和协作能力,才能够为企业提供更高质量的产品和更优质的服务。
3、开发环境的优化
在高级研发过程中,优化开发环境是重中之重。首先,我们应该确保软件开发环境的稳定性,保证团队成员能够开箱即用。其次,我们应该通过版本管理和自动化构建来最大程度提高开发效率,减少人工手动干预。同时,合理的应用架构设计以及模块划分,也能够有效减少代码耦合度和提高代码重用率,降低测试改错的时间和成本。
4、代码规范与测试
高级研发中代码规范和有效的测试是技术实现的关键。严格遵循规范的编码方式能够提高代码可读性,减少低级错误和代码漏洞,使开发效率得到提升。同时,我们应该关注测试的覆盖率和测试用例的全面性,以确保软件在各种情况下都具备稳定的运行性能。此外,灰盒测试和黑盒测试的结合使用,能够最大化地发现软件的异常情况,从而极大降低风险。
5、持续优化与性能优化
移动应用开发中的持续优化和性能优化是高级研发的核心任务。持续优化能够帮助团队不断提高开发流程、协作效率以及软件质量,为企业提供最大化的价值。而性能优化是确保软件能够在各种条件下都能够快速响应和稳定运行的保障,不断提升软件的功能和用户体验。
结语
本文从移动应用市场的现状出发,探讨了高级研发的重要性,阐述了开发环境的优化、代码规范与测试、持续优化和性能优化等方面的关键技巧,旨在为读者提供有价值的参考。同时,即使我们能够掌握这些技巧,依然需要不断学习和实践,才能更好地适应移动应用市场的未来发展趋势。